What is Tree Pruning?
Tree pruning refers to the selective removal of specific parts of a tree, including branches, buds, and roots. This practice serves multiple purposes ranging from enhancing growth patterns to minimizing risks associated with overgrown branches.

The Science Behind Tree Pruning
Understanding Tree Biology
To appreciate why professional tree pruning matters, we must first understand some basics about how trees grow:
- Growth Patterns: Trees have specific growing seasons, which vary based on species and climate. Vascular System: This system transports nutrients throughout the tree; proper cuts can improve efficiency. Photosynthesis: Leaves capture sunlight for energy; ensuring enough healthy leaves remain is crucial.

The Right Time for Pruning
Seasonal Considerations
When should you schedule your tree pruning? While certain types of trees have specific needs, here are general guidelines:
- Winter Pruning: Ideal for many deciduous trees as they are dormant. Summer Pruning: Can help control rapid growth but should be approached with caution.
How Often Should You Prune?
Recommended Frequency
The frequency of tree pruning depends on several factors such as species type, age, and health:
| Factors | Recommended Frequency | |----------------------|-----------------------------| | Young Trees | Every 2 years | | Mature Trees | Every 3-5 years | | Fruit Trees | Annually after harvest |
